How to Build a Comparison Table for Your Website in 2026

Want to help visitors compare options on your website? Whether it's product features, pricing plans, or service packages, I'll show you how to build custom comparison tables in minutes - no coding required.
Comparison tables present information side-by-side, making decisions easier for your visitors and increasing conversions.
In this guide, I'll walk you through creating custom comparison table widgets using AI. If you're new to building custom widgets, check out our complete guide on how to build custom widgets first.
Why Add Comparison Tables to Your Website?
Comparison table widgets serve powerful purposes:
- Simplify Decisions: Side-by-side views reveal differences clearly
- Save Time: No hunting through separate pages for information
- Build Confidence: Informed decisions feel better
- Increase Conversions: Easier comparison = faster decisions
- Boost SEO: Comparison content ranks for decision-stage searches
SaaS companies compare pricing plans, e-commerce sites compare products, review sites compare competitors. Comparison tables are essential for decision-stage content.
Building Your Custom Comparison Table with Embeddable AI
Creating a comparison table with Embeddable's AI is incredibly straightforward. No coding, no complex spreadsheet formatting - just describe what you want and the AI builds it.
Step 1: Start with Your Comparison Concept
Before you begin, think about what your table needs to compare:
- Items: What products, plans, or options are you comparing?
- Criteria: What features or attributes to compare?
- Display: Checkmarks, text, numbers, or mixed?
- Highlight: Is there a recommended option?
For our example, we're building a SaaS pricing comparison with three plans and feature checkmarks.
Step 2: Describe Your Comparison Table to the AI
Open Embeddable and describe your comparison table in natural language. Here's the exact prompt we'll use:
Build a comparison table comparing our three software plans: Starter, Pro, and Enterprise. Compare features like users, storage, support level, integrations, and analytics. Use checkmarks for included features and X marks for not included. Highlight the "Pro" plan as recommended. Include prices at the top of each column.
That's it! The AI understands what you want and builds the complete comparison table with:
- Three-column layout for plans
- Feature rows with checkmarks/X marks
- "Recommended" badge on Pro plan
- Prices prominently displayed
- Professional styling

Step 3: Provide Your Website URL for Design Analysis
Here's where the magic happens. Give Embeddable your website URL, and the AI will:
- Analyze your brand colors and apply them to the table
- Match your website's fonts and typography
- Style the highlighted plan to feel native
- Ensure the table integrates seamlessly
The result? A comparison table that looks like it was built by your design team, not a third-party widget.

Step 4: Refine Your Comparison Table
Once the AI generates your table, you can refine it through conversation:
- "Add tooltips explaining each feature on hover"
- "Make the table sticky header for scrolling"
- "Add 'Choose Plan' buttons at the bottom of each column"
- "Highlight differences between plans with color"
- "Add a toggle between monthly and annual pricing"
Each change happens instantly. The preview updates in real-time so you can see exactly how your table will look and work.
You can also use Embeddable's visual editor to make adjustments yourself - change colors, adjust spacing, modify text, or tweak the layout.
Step 5: Test Your Comparison Table
Before embedding, thoroughly test your table:
- Verify Content: Ensure all features and prices are correct
- Test Interactions: Click buttons, hover tooltips
- Check Responsiveness: View on desktop, tablet, and mobile
- Validate Highlighting: Ensure recommended plan stands out
- Test Links: Verify CTA buttons work correctly
The preview environment shows exactly how your table will appear on your website, so you can catch any issues before going live.
Embedding Your Comparison Table on Any Website
Your custom comparison table works everywhere. Once you're happy with it, you'll get a simple embed code that works on:
- WordPress: Paste into any page or post
- Shopify: Add to product or pricing pages
- Wix / Squarespace: Embed in any section
- Custom websites: Add to any HTML page
The process is the same everywhere:
- Get Your Embed Code: Click "Publish" and copy the code snippet
- Paste Into Your Website: Add where you want the table to appear
- Publish Your Page: The comparison table goes live immediately
Your comparison table automatically:
- Displays data in aligned columns
- Adapts to different screen sizes (mobile, tablet, desktop)
- Handles scrolling for mobile gracefully
- Works with all major browsers
- Updates instantly if you make changes
Types of Comparison Tables You Can Build
The same process works for any comparison:
Pricing Plan Comparisons
Compare subscription tiers with features and prices.
Product Comparisons
Feature-by-feature comparison of product models.
Competitor Comparisons
Your product vs competitors (use fairly!).
Service Package Comparisons
Different service levels or packages.
Specification Comparisons
Technical specs for products.
Start with a Template or Build from Scratch
Not sure where to start? Embeddable offers free comparison table templates and free chart templates you can customize:
- Pricing Comparison - SaaS plan comparison table
- Product Features - Feature matrix with checkmarks
- Competitor Analysis - You vs competitors table
- Service Packages - Service tier comparison
- Specification Table - Technical spec comparison
Choose a template that's close to what you need, then customize it with AI to match your exact requirements. It's the fastest way to get a professional comparison table on your site.
Why Comparison Tables Drive Decisions
Comparison tables are decision machines for several reasons:
They Reduce Cognitive Load: Side-by-side comparison is easier than remembering details.
They Surface Differences: Key differentiators become immediately obvious.
They Guide Choices: Highlighted recommendations direct visitors to preferred options.
They Build Trust: Transparent comparison shows you're not hiding anything.
They Save Time: Visitors get answers quickly without searching.
Making Your Comparison Table More Powerful
Take your table to the next level with these additions:
Interactive Filters
Let users select which features to compare.
Pricing Toggle
Switch between monthly and annual pricing.
Feature Tooltips
Explain complex features on hover.
CTA Buttons
Add "Choose Plan" or "Buy Now" buttons.
Sticky Headers
Keep column headers visible while scrolling.
Embeddable supports integrations to connect your table with payment systems and analytics.
Best Practices for Comparison Tables
For maximum effectiveness:
- Limit Columns: 3-4 options maximum to avoid overwhelm
- Prioritize Rows: Most important features at top
- Clear Symbols: Use obvious ✓/✗ indicators
- Highlight Recommended: Make your preferred option stand out
- Mobile-Friendly: Test horizontal scroll or card layout on phones
Ready to Build Your Comparison Table?
That's it! No developers, no spreadsheet wrestling, no design skills needed. Just describe what you want and AI builds your custom comparison table in minutes.
Your comparison table will:
- Match your website's design perfectly
- Display comparisons clearly and professionally
- Work on every platform and device
- Help visitors make confident decisions
- Update easily when plans or features change
Ready to get started?
Option 1: Start with a Template Browse free comparison table templates and customize to your needs.
Option 2: Build Custom with AI Head to Embeddable and describe your comparison table - the AI will build it in minutes.
Need More Widget Ideas?
More Tutorials:
- How to Build Custom Widgets for Your Website
- How to Build a Pricing Table for Your Website
- How to Build a Custom Calculator for Your Website
Start helping visitors decide with custom comparison tables now!
